[QUOTE="Captainbrad, post: 487338, member: 320"] A little heat turned things on over the weekend, but the water remains in the low 50s. River level is stable to a slight rise, and the catfish are responding well. Active fish have been holding in the faster current seams near the bank. Hits have come fairly quickly when fishing in a new spot but seem to be more little fish. The big fish are taking a little longer to commit to the baits. Expect lots of picking and pecking on the bait until the water temp rises a little more. One thing I have done this spring is downsize my rods to Ugly Stik 6’6” Medium GX2s. these have a lighter tip to hook up and the fish are still slow enough that they won’t wreck the reel when you fight them. By next week we should be back to normal catfish rods as the hits get harder. I was using sucker for bait. It sounds like anything fresh or fresh dead is working. Old frozen is not producing very well. I even ran some jello chicken and it was not the answer. I am currently taking bookings beginning May 18th and on through the summer.
